Caixa-Banco De Investimento SA
 
 
Overview: 

Caixa – Banco de Investimento, SA (“CaixaBI”) is today the investment bank arm of Group Caixa Geral de Depósitos, SA (“Group CGD”), the biggest Portuguese banking group and the only financial institution 100% controlled by the Portuguese State, with a strong tradition and a long history in the country’s financial system.

CaixaBI directly benefits from all the synergies inherent from Group CGD, with a special focus on its solid financial performance (the best international long-term rating in the Portuguese financial system of AA- by Fitch, Aa3 by Moody’s and A+ from S&P).

History: 

2002
June
The brokerage firm Caixa Valores was incorporated into CaixaBI.
2000
May - The bank was bought by CGD,
took over Caixa Investimentos and changed its name to Caixa – Banco de Investimento (“CaixaBI”), starting to act as the investment arm of Group CGD.
1998
Consolidation
of Banco Chemical Finance as an investment bank, with special focus on segments like corporate finance, capital markets, private equity and trading.
1996
October
Following a public tender offer, Group Mundial Confianca became the owner of more than 90% of Banco Chemical (Portugal), S.A. thus becoming the Group’s investment bank.
February
BPSM bought 100% of Chemical SGPS holding, which had 67.7 % of Banco Chemical (Portugal), S.A.
1991
June
With the merger in the United States of Chemical Bank and Manufacturers Hanover, the bank in Portugal changed its name to Banco Chemical (Portugal), S.A.
1984
November
The bank was established as the Portuguese affiliate of Manufacturers Hanover Trust Company, becoming the first foreign bank allowed in the country after the liberalization of the sector in February 1984.
